Common Industrial Applications of GBL
Gamma-Butyrolactone (GBL) is a powerful and highly versatile chemical solvent widely used in numerous industrial applications. Its excellent solvency, low toxicity, and ability to dissolve both organic and inorganic substances make it an essential component in various manufacturing and maintenance processes. Many industries depend on GBL’s unique chemical properties to improve efficiency and product quality.
Using GBL in the pharmaceutical industry
One of the most significant uses of GBL is in the pharmaceutical industry, where it serves as a precursor in the synthesis of active pharmaceutical ingredients (APIs). It plays a crucial role in drug formulation and chemical synthesis, contributing to the production of essential medications. The solvent properties of GBL also make it useful in laboratory settings for dissolving compounds and facilitating chemical reactions.
GBL for yhe agricultural sector
The agricultural sector benefits from GBL’s effectiveness in the formulation of pesticides and herbicides. As a solvent, it enhances the stability and dispersion of active ingredients, ensuring optimal performance of agricultural chemicals. This contributes to improved crop yields and more effective pest control solutions, helping farmers maintain productive and sustainable operations.
GBL for textile and dyeing industry
In the textile and dyeing industry, GBL is commonly used as a solvent for dyes and resins. Its ability to dissolve and distribute pigments uniformly ensures high-quality coloration in fabrics and synthetic fibers. Additionally, GBL aids in the production of synthetic materials by acting as a processing solvent, helping manufacturers create durable and aesthetically appealing textile products.
GBL in the electronics industry
The electronics industry also relies on GBL for its cleaning and degreasing properties. It is used to remove flux residues, adhesives, and contaminants from delicate electronic components without causing damage. This makes it a preferred choice for circuit board cleaning and semiconductor manufacturing, where precision and cleanliness are critical.
GBL for the plastics and polymer industry
Another major application of GBL is in the plastics and polymer industry. It serves as a precursor in the production of high-performance polymers and resins used in coatings, adhesives, and composite materials. GBL’s role in polymerization reactions helps improve the strength, durability, and chemical resistance of plastic products, making them suitable for a wide range of industrial applications.
